Overview for Norwood, PA
Norwood is a small borough located in Delaware County, Pennsylvania. Nestled just southwest of the city of Philadelphia, it offers a suburban charm with easy access to the urban amenities of a major metropolitan area. The borough, covering approximately 1.1 square miles, is primarily residential, featuring cozy homes and a close-knit community environment. Norwood is characterized by its tree-lined streets, parks, and local shops. Its strategic location allows residents to enjoy the quiet of suburban life while being only a short commute from Philadelphia's vibrant cultural and economic opportunities. The borough is served by the Norwood School District, which provides quality educational resources for families. The nearby Delaware River offers recreational activities, while the borough also hosts annual community events that foster a sense of belonging among residents. Overall, Norwood is an inviting place that balances the tranquility of small-town living with proximity to the bustling life of Philadelphia.
